Forum Linux.debian/ubuntu Monter tous les "usb mass storage device" sur le même point

Posté par  (site web personnel) .
Étiquettes :
0
20
avr.
2007
Bonjour !

J'ai installé une etch avec xfce sur un vieux celeron 300 pour mes parents. Tout tourne parfaitement, excepté la gestion des clés usb, et autres "usb mass storage devices" (mon but est de faire quelque chose de très facile à utiliser)
J'ai écarté la solution qui consiste à installer gnome-vfs car le système est pour l'instant léger et réactif, et je souhaite qu'il le reste ;o)
J'ai donc créé un lien permanent qui apparait dans toutes les boites de dialogue gtk vers /media/sdc, et installé ivman, qui monte les périphériques dès leur branchement.
Mon problème est le suivant : toutes les clés/disque dur/etc ne se montent pas sur le même point.
J'ai cru comprendre qu'il fallait créer une règle udev ou un truc du genre, mais en tant que presque-noob je ne m'en sors pas.
Comment faire pour que tous les "usb mass storage device" se montent automatiquement dans /media/sdc ??
NB : il n'y aura jamais plus d'une clé usb monté à la fois

Merci de votre aide !

--
Nicoco
  • # udev, hal et dbus

    Posté par  . Évalué à 1.

    Je te conseille d'utiliser udev, hal et dbus. Thunar sera informé dès qu'un périphérique sera branché et il ne te restera plus qu'à cliquer dessus pour le monter.

    Pas besoin d'ivman ou de règle dans udev...
  • # Regle udev

    Posté par  (site web personnel) . Évalué à 1.

    Je suis loin d'être un pro de udev et je ne connais pas le fonctionnement de ivman. Mais voici un règle qui peut t'éclairer sur son fonctionnement.


    KERNEL=="sd*[!0-9]", SUBSYSTEM=="usb_device", SYMLINK+="usbdisk"


    Si le noyau trouve un périphérique sd* (stockage) et que c'est un usb_device, alors il ajoute un lien symbolique vers ushdisb. Ensuite a toi de dire a ivman de monter usbdisk (donc surement vers /media/usbdisk).
  • # si...

    Posté par  . Évalué à 1.

    si tu n'as qu'un seul emplacement USB
    ton peripherique devrait toujours avoir le meme /dev/sdXY

    donc pas de soucis ni de config particuliere à faire.

    ensuite avec les outils "modernes" hal/udev et consors, cela te monte les peripheriques dans /media/nom_du_support

    ex :
    /media/macle521mo
  • # usbmount !

    Posté par  (site web personnel) . Évalué à 1.

    en plus d'udev hal et dbus, j'utilise aussi usbmount qui est un ensemble de règle udev dédiées exlusivement au montage de clé usb. C'est assez facilement utilisable via la configuration du fichier /etc/usbmount/...

Suivre le flux des commentaires

Note : les commentaires appartiennent à celles et ceux qui les ont postés. Nous n’en sommes pas responsables.